Share On December 9th, at the National Cutting Horse Association Futurity in Fort Worth, Texas, Woody Be Tuff changed ownership hands. Woody Be Tuff was sold for $1.3 million to Melanie Smith of Solo Select Horses LLC and Kaleb Terlip. This milestone in a stallion's career is a major one, with only 22 other sires reaching that point since 1949. Woody Be Tuff Photo Presented By: Melanie Smith Woody Be Tuff (Nitas Wood x Tuffs Junie (x Tuff Wood)) was sold by the Center Ranch in Centerville, Texas. This stallion is a 2001 model, with LTE: $351,063. Given that Center Ranch owner Finis Welch just passed away, the ranch decided to disperse Woody Be Tuff and some other horses at the Western Blood Stock Sale. His progeny earnings are in excess of $7,100,000 across multiple disciplines. They have disclosed that they will be taking limited breedings this year to select mares. He is known as the top outcross stallions for many premier blood lines. He sired the NRCHA Open Snaffle Bit Futurity Champion Zak 34. He also was the sire of the “Million Dollar Baby”, Wood She B Magic , who was the high seller at the NCHA Western Blood Stocks sale last year as a two year old. Wood She B Magic ended up tied for third and earned $126,061 in the NCHA Open Futurity Finals. The champion Janie Wood has a correlation to Woody Be Tuff as well. Janie Wood (Stevie Rey Von x Junie Wood (Nitas Wood xTuffs June)) is out of a full sister to Woody Be Tuff.
